===Part 5=== “Don’t you think we could make a bath like this?” “Don’t get greedy. The igloo would collapse on top of you.” Matsuda Imi and Hashizaki Tayori held a secret discussion while melting the snow with their magic. Girls like them saw a bath as a necessity on the same level as food and shelter, but it was looking like the most they could manage was wiping themselves down with a towel soaked in hot water. At any rate, Karuta’s group had left to find some food, so Amaashi Marika had some work to do while they were gone. “I will be borrowing a few of them.” “Of course. But make sure you keep an eye on them,” insisted the Student Council President in a way that hinted at more behind her smile. Imi and Tayori noticed Marika then. “Oh? What’s this? Headed out on an errand? Can we help?” “You two continue researching ways to make a bath. That’s a life-or-death issue.” “Then could you go find us something sturdier than an igloo made of snow? With a metal container or something, I bet we could make a girl’s bath for ourselves.” Marika assumed they were mostly joking. And. “Wait.” A gym(?) teacher interrupted her with arms crossed. She thought his name Kiyosawa Hadome. “Bring me with you. I can’t have you heading out without a teacher.” “You let Karuta go.” “He had Firenze-sensei with him. You never know what will happen, so having an adult with you gives you someone to take responsibility after a mistake.” Marika sighed so no one would notice. (Well, this isn’t ''part of the plan'', but more people should help, I guess.) “Bye, Senpai.” “Good luck out there.” The twintail girl left the igloo zone with a makeshift unit. Unlike Karuta, they were using Crystal Magic to fly at an extreme low altitude of less than a meter. If they could avoid crashing into the ground, this would eliminate any footprints. “Ah!” “Um, Senpai, why are we the only ones with an extra job to do? Did we draw the short straw?” Marika was accompanied by Sanae and Alice of the Sub Category’s Regulation 1. Karuta had focused a lot on them since that made it easier to manage the entire class. (Although I bet the kids saw through that right away.) She could not even sigh about it anymore. She answered their question while flying to their destination. “It was a random choice. We just needed some people. And it had to be people who can remain calm.” “?” They were out here as scouts, but their target was not the Threat that had attacked the Crystal Beach. “We want to know how much damage was done to the Crystal Beach as a whole. Can you two split up and check the outside of the domes? Obviously, you can’t let the Threat spot you, but you also can’t cause any trouble with the ordinary people evacuated into those domes. We’re only here to gather information, so focus on stealth. Make sure none of the people in those domes can sneak a peek up your skirt while you fly by overhead, okay?” “Sure thing,” they said lazily before splitting up and flying away. “…” Kiyosawa Hadome seemed unsure whether to focus on the middle schoolers or Marika, who he was now left alone with, but he ended up doing his own thing. He seemed to be checking the domes and clear tunnels he had been assigned while also searching out points that gave him as wide a view as possible. Marika immediately picked up on what he was doing since she was a skilled sniper. He could not leave this in the hands of the students since they were angry with the ordinary people who had kicked them out of safety and they might want to destroy the domes to take those people down with them. His was a normal enough way of thinking, but this -15-degree weather tended to keep people from thinking in the normal way. (Now, then.) Marika checked over her assigned area. But as far as she could see, this area was peaceful, unlike the C World dome. There was not a scratch on the translucent domes and the artificial summer environment within remained intact. The rows of palm trees blowing in the wind and the colorful birds and butterflies were all very much alive. The supply of power and gas did not appear to have stopped. Once the agreed-upon time arrived, Marika regrouped with Sanae, Alice, and the teacher. “Nothing to report about the G World dome.” “Same with L World.” Kiyosawa Hadome started to say something, but Marika held out a hand to stop him. The twintails girl put her other hand on her hip while floating in midair. “Nothing caught your attention other than the dome?” “No, not really.” “I didn’t find anything either. The Threat wasn’t there and the lucky people inside didn’t seem to be rioting or anything.” “Hm,” Marika nodded and then added something else too quiet to be heard. “''I see.''”
